This animated film, released in 2008, serves as a prequel to the popular animated series set in the Star Wars universe. It introduces key characters like Ahsoka Tano and provides crucial background for the conflict between the Republic and the Separatists. Available on high-definition Blu-ray discs, this format offers enhanced audio-visual quality compared to standard DVDs, allowing viewers to experience the film’s vibrant animation and dynamic sound design in greater detail.

The film’s release marked a significant expansion of the Star Wars prequel era, bridging the narrative gap between Attack of the Clones and Revenge of the Sith. 2. Enhanced Audio Quality

Enhanced audio quality is integral to the Clone Wars movie Blu-ray experience, significantly impacting immersion and emotional engagement. Blu-ray’s capacity for advanced audio formats like Dolby TrueHD and DTS-HD Master Audio surpasses standard DVD limitations, delivering a richer, more dynamic soundscape. This improvement affects several aspects of the film’s presentation:

  • Improved Fidelity and Dynamic Range: Lossless audio formats reproduce the original soundtrack with greater accuracy, minimizing compression artifacts and preserving subtle details often lost in compressed formats like Dolby Digital. This wider dynamic range allows for greater separation between quiet and loud sounds, making explosions more impactful and quieter dialogue nuances more audible.
  • Immersive Surround Sound: Advanced surround sound formats create a more enveloping audio experience. Precise placement of sound effects within the soundstage enhances the perception of movement and action. The whirring of lightsabers, the roar of starfighters, and the clamor of battle are rendered with directional accuracy, placing the viewer in the midst of the action.
  • Impact on Musical Score: The film’s score, composed by Kevin Kiner, benefits significantly from the enhanced audio quality. The increased fidelity allows the full emotional range of the music to be expressed, from the grandeur of orchestral pieces to the subtle nuances of thematic motifs. Question 2: Is the movie essential viewing for understanding the Star Wars prequels?

While not strictly required, the movie enhances understanding of the prequel era by bridging the narrative gap between Attack of the Clones and Revenge of the Sith. It introduces key characters, such as Ahsoka Tano, and expands upon the political complexities and strategic battles of the Clone Wars.

Question 3: How does the film connect to the Clone Wars animated series?

The film serves as a prequel to the animated series, introducing key characters and establishing the foundational dynamic between Anakin Skywalker and Ahsoka Tano. It sets the stage for the series’ exploration of the Clone Wars, making it a recommended starting point for viewers.
